Ergajna! It seems Malta could be hit with another kind of storm this afternoon. According to Maltese Islands Weather, thunderstorms or isolated showers are approaching, which could affect Malta.

“A narrow band of thunderstorms is approaching the Maltese Islands from the east. These should arrive by mid-afternoon. If this makes it, expect rain which may be heavy and thundery at times. If this doesn't make it, more may form later on,” they explained.

“These are the residual showers we talked about in last evening's update. Please appreciate the fact that, as forecast, the rain is becoming increasingly isolated and may thus not affect all places.”

They also posted a clarification in the comments section. “There's no one big storm. They're more like isolated showers which may continue to form in the coming hours with one or two of them possibly affecting land. The worst is over. Providing a time is impossible, as the showers will be sporadic.”
